On November 14th we changed the way our
ActionScript library handles time. Previously, every event sent from ActionScript would include a timestamp generated by the client's system time (their computer clock). Our latest release removes this timestamp. Without the timestamp, events sent from this library are now stamped with the Mixpanel server's time when they are received.
It is recommended that all users of the AS3 library update to this new version to prevent inaccurate time stamps from being sent with your events when a client's system clock is set to the wrong time.
